Yale School of Management Pre-MBA Leadership Program

The Yale School of Management (SOM) Pre-MBA Leadership Program is a highly selective, two-week summer program aimed at college sophomores, juniors and seniors and recent graduates from populations typically under-represented in management education. We introduce you to the fundamentals of management education and give you the tools necessary to hone your individual leadership skills.
During this fully funded, two-week summer program on June 10 – 23, 2012, a group of 40 will be introduced to the fundamentals of management education, and have the opportunity develop their individual leadership skills. Additionally, this year’s program is sponsored by Goldman Sachs, so an element of the program focuses on career opportunities and professional development.

While we welcome applicants from every profile, the Pre-MBA Leadership Program at SOM aims to attract promising students from under-represented minorities and non-traditional pre-MBA tracks.

This emphasis on leadership for the greater good flows from the mission of the School of Management: to educate leaders for business and society.  When students know how to inspire people, as well as manage capital, materials and ideas, they become more potent agents of change.  We hope they will return to their respective institutions and enrich their community with not only these skills, but a (re)focused sense of purpose that will guide them for many years to come.
